Abstract

The article examines the state and problems of nowadays transformation of the pop genres, the connection between the new forms with classical pop genres of the past. The problems of rap on the modern Russian stage are analyzed. Rap music itself is perceived as a borderline phenomenon between the established culture of local social groups (subcultures) and as a recipient of the carnival tradition, farcical culture, rooted in early folk forms of theatricality. Modern pop culture perceives part of the artistic tradition born at the Soviet stage. However, not all of its positive elements and achievements of the national stage, dating back to the high satire of N.V. Gogol, M. E. Saltykov-Shchedrin, M.A. Bulgakov, M.M. Zoshchenko are still demanded by the mass culture today. The main role in maintaining aesthetic balance play traditional cultural values, framing subcultural phenomena. These values are potentially able to direct all the subcultures into the creative channel of authentic art.
